If A + B + C = 3 π 2 , then cos 2 A + cos 2 B + cos 2 C =

Options

  1. A1 - 4 sin A sin B sin C
  2. B1 + 4 sin A sin B sin C
  3. C1 - 2 sin A sin B sin C
  4. D1 + 2 sin A sin B sin C

Correct answer

A. 1 - 4 sin A sin B sin C

Step-by-step solution

cos 2 A + cos 2 B + cos 2 C = 2 cos A + B cos A - B + cos 2 C ∵ cos C + cos D = 2 cos C + D 2 cos C - D 2 = 2 cos 3 π 2 - C cos A - B + 1 - 2 sin 2 C ∵ A + B + C = 3 π 2   &   cos 2 θ = 1 - 2 sin 2 θ = 1 - 2 sin C cos A - B - 2 sin 2 C = 1 - 2 sin C cos A - B + sin 3 π 2 - A + B ∵ A + B + C = 3 π 2 = 1 - 2 sin C cos A - B - cos A + B = 1 - 4 sin A sin B sin C ∵ cos C - cos D = 2 sin C + D 2 sin D - C 2
